What Are License & Permit Bonds?

A license or permit bond is a type of surety bond that guarantees a business or individual will follow the rules and obligations tied to a specific license or permit. If those obligations are violated, the bond provides financial protection to the government agency or affected parties.

These bonds are not insurance for the business owner. Instead, they are a compliance guarantee required as a condition of licensing or permitting.

Common Types of License & Permit Bonds

Contractor License Bonds

Many Florida contractors must post a bond as part of their licensing process. These bonds help ensure contractors follow building codes, licensing laws, and contractual obligations.


Business License Bonds

Certain businesses are required to post bonds to protect consumers and regulatory agencies. These bonds are often required before a business license is issued or renewed.


Permit Bonds

Permit bonds may be required when pulling permits for specific work or activities. They guarantee that work will be completed according to applicable laws, codes, and permit conditions.


Specialty & Industry-Specific Bonds

Some industries require very specific bond types, with exact wording and bond amounts set by the licensing authority. Incorrect wording is one of the most common reasons bonds are rejected.

How to Get a License or Permit Bond in Florida

The process is typically straightforward:

  1. Identify the required bond type and amount

  2. Confirm the obligee’s exact name and bond language

  3. Submit a short application

  4. Receive approval and issue the bond

  5. File the bond with the licensing or permitting authority

Many license and permit bonds can be issued quickly once requirements are confirmed.
